| Source | Dataset | Share | What it is |
|---|---|---|---|
| case-law | HFforLegal/case-law (us config) | ~39% (~863M tokens) | US court opinions (scanned; some OCR noise) |
| sec | PleIAs/SEC | ~39% (~861M tokens) | SEC filings (10-K, etc.), born-digital |
| fineweb-edu | HuggingFaceFW/fineweb-edu (sample-10BT) | ~21% (~465M tokens) | General educational web text, added as fluency filler |
1from transformers import AutoModelForCausalLM, AutoTokenizer
2
3repo = "srinivasch87/slm125live-base"
4tokenizer = AutoTokenizer.from_pretrained(repo)
5model = AutoModelForCausalLM.from_pretrained(repo)
6
7prompt = "The plaintiff argued that"
8inputs = tokenizer(prompt, return_tensors="pt")
9output = model.generate(
10 **inputs,
11 max_new_tokens=128,
12 do_sample=True,
13 temperature=0.8,
14 top_p=0.95,
15 top_k=50,
16)
17print(tokenizer.decode(output[0][inputs["input_ids"].shape[1]:], skip_special_tokens=True))
